'Ringers' most often refers to people who play on a sports team but are not officially part of the group, sometimes to provide extra skill (often unfairly). It can also mean replacement players.

Used mainly in sports contexts and informally. Can imply cheating if skilled outsiders play as if they're regular team members. Also used more broadly for any skilled impostor. In the US, sometimes just means substitutes. Not used for ring-shaped objects.
